Dopuszczalne zmiany hosting wordpress
Opis
System zmiany WordPress przechowuje rejestr każdego zapisanego projektu lub opublikowanej aktualizacji. System rewizja pozwala zobaczyć, jakie zmiany zostały dokonane w każdej wersji, przeciągając suwak (lub za pomocą następnego / poprzedniego przycisków). Wyświetlacz wskazuje, co zmieniło się w każdej wersji - co dodano, co pozostało bez zmian, a co zostało usunięte. Linie dodawane lub usuwane są podświetlane, a poszczególne zmiany charakteru uzyskać dodatkowe podświetlanie. Kliknij przycisk „Przywróć tę wersję” do przywrócenia rewizji.
Strona zawiera również zmiany trybu „porównanie jakieś dwie wersje”, który pozwala porównać dwa dowolne poszczególne wersje. W tym trybie, suwak posiada dwa uchwyty, jeden reprezentujące korektę porównujesz zi jeden reprezentujący rewizji porównujesz się. Przeciągnij uchwyty, aby zobaczyć, co się zmieniło między dowolnymi dwoma konkretnymi wersjami. Uwaga: przycisk „Przywróć tę wersję” zawsze przywraca rewizji porównujesz się.
Aby powrócić do ekranu edycji bez przywracania po rewizji, kliknij na tytuł wątku na górze strony.
Jest tylko kiedykolwiek maksymalnie jeden autosave każdego użytkownika na danym stanowisku. Nowe autosaves nadpisywania starych autosaves. Oznacza to, że nie, tabele nie rosną jednym rzędzie co 60 sekund. Ustawienia dla wielu użytkowników, jeden autozapis jest przechowywana dla każdego użytkownika.
Autosaves są włączone dla wszystkich stanowisk i stron, ale nie zastępować treści publikowane. Autosaves są przechowywane jako szczególny rodzaj zmian; nie zastąpi rzeczywistego post. W rzeczywistości, czy zgaśnie, przeglądarka zawiesza się lub utraty połączenia internetowego, gdy wrócisz do edycji to stanowisko, WP będzie rzucać się ostrzeżenie z informacją, że ma kopię zapasową swojego postu i link do przywrócenia kopia zapasowa. Podczas przeglądania korekt, autosaves są wyraźnie oznakowane.
Opcje kontrolne
Ograniczyć liczbę stanowisk wersjami że WordPress przechowuje w bazie danych.
Filtr wp_revisions_to_keep umożliwia programistom łatwo zmieniać ile zmiany są przechowywane na danym stanowisku.
Alternatywnie, limit można ustawić w wp-config.php:
- true (domyślnie), 1: przechowywać każdą zmianę
- fałszywe, 0: nie przechowywać żadnych korekt (z wyjątkiem jednej autosave za post)
- (Int)> 0: liczne poprawki (+1 autozapisu) na stanowisku, że sklep. Poprzednie wersje są automatycznie usuwane.
Weryfikacja metody przechowywania
Wersje są przechowywane w tabeli posty.
Wersje są przechowywane jako dzieci ich związanego postu (tego samego, co robimy dla załączników). Oni otrzymują post_status z 'dziedziczą', a post_type o rewizję, a POST_NAME z - rewizji (- #) regularnych przeglądów i -autosave dla autosaves.Domyślnie WP śledzi zmian tytuł, autor, treści, wypis.
Zarządzanie Weryfikacja
Usuwanie: Istnieje funkcja API usunąć wersje, ale nie ma UI. Że z pewnością może się zmienić.
Wyświetlanie renderowane Rewizje
Aktualnie porównania wersja „dyferencjału” są świadczone w tekst (lub HTML) Zobacz; Zaproponowane filtry plugin pozwoli deweloperom dostosować diff kodowania / renderowania. (Patrz Trac biletów # 24908)